Solar World and Denmark global pump manufacturer
Grundfos (Grundfos) has signed a contract for the supply solar power water pump
project in developing countries. The key factors contributed to the partnership
is the fact that the two companies have been involved in the United Nations
Global Compact (UN Global Compact). Solar World and Grundfos pointed out that
they share a common technology in the sustainable management, compliance and
code of conduct, and they are fully integrated manufacturer in the field of
technology development.

TBEA new energy companies as excellent PV
inverter suppliers, focused on the development of green, reliable and efficient
photovoltaic grid-connected inverter products. The signed with Australia C
& P 100 string TBEA-GC-5KTL inverter is a the TBEA new energy company
independently developed the first generation of low-power photovoltaic
inverter, the maximum conversion rate of 97%.
This series of products in full compliance
with VDE low voltage grid standards, is now available through CQC, TUV, SAA
certification authority, widely used in household roofs and large commercial
